    In addition to its natural beauty, Whittier also has a rich history that is waiting to be explored. The town was originally founded as a military outpost during World War II, and remnants of its military past can still be seen today. Visitors can tour the historic Buckner Building, which was once the largest building in Alaska and served as the headquarters for the military garrison.     What exactly are whiskey investment bottles? These are limited edition or rare bottles of whiskey that hold significant value to collectors and investors. They are often produced by well-known distilleries in limited quantities, making them highly sought after by whiskey enthusiasts. These bottles are not meant to be opened and consumed like regular whiskey bottles. Instead, they are kept as collectibles with the potential to increase in value over time.

    One of the key factors that make whiskey investment bottles so valuable is their rarity. Limited edition bottles are often released by distilleries in small batches, making them highly coveted by collectors. Additionally, some bottles may be discontinued or have a special edition release, further increasing their rarity and desirability. The scarcity of these bottles drives up their value in the secondary market, making them a lucrative investment opportunity for those in the know.

    Another important factor in determining the value of whiskey investment bottles is the reputation of the distillery. Bottles produced by prestigious distilleries with a long history of quality craftsmanship tend to fetch higher prices on the secondary market. Whiskey enthusiasts are willing to pay a premium for bottles from well-respected distilleries, as they are seen as reliable investments with the potential for significant appreciation in value over time.

    Age also plays a significant role in the value of whiskey investment bottles. Older whiskies are typically more sought after by collectors due to their rareness and complexity of flavors. Whiskies that have been aged for an extended period of time often command higher prices, as they are considered to be more valuable and desirable to collectors. Additionally, the aging process can enhance the flavor profile of the whiskey, further increasing its value as an investment.

    Leather is one of the most popular choices for belt fabric It is durable, flexible, and has a timeless look that can elevate any outfit Full-grain leather is considered the highest quality and is made from the outermost layer of the hide It is known for its natural markings and will develop a beautiful patina over time Top-grain leather is another common option and is slightly more affordable than full-grain leather It is more uniform in appearance and has a smoother texture Genuine leather is a budget-friendly option that is still durable and stylish, but it may not last as long as full-grain or top-grain leather.

    Suede is another popular choice for belt fabric, especially for casual or more relaxed outfits It is made from the underside of the hide and has a soft, velvety texture Suede belts can add a touch of luxury to any outfit and are often chosen for more formal occasions However, suede is not as durable as leather and can be easily stained or damaged, so it may not be the best choice for everyday wear.

    Fabric belts are a more casual and lightweight option that can add a pop of color or pattern to your outfit Cotton, canvas, and nylon are common choices for fabric belts Cotton belts are breathable and come in a wide range of colors and patterns Canvas belts are sturdy and versatile, making them a great choice for outdoor activities or everyday wear belts fabric. Nylon belts are lightweight and water-resistant, making them a practical choice for sports or travel.

    Elastic belts are a comfortable and stretchy option that can provide a perfect fit every time They are often used for women’s belts or belts for children, as they can easily adjust to different waist sizes Elastic belts come in a variety of styles, from classic designs to more modern and trendy options Some elastic belts even come with a clasp or buckle for a more secure fit.

    Another popular choice for belt fabric is faux leather or vegan leather These materials are cruelty-free and more environmentally friendly than real leather Faux leather belts are often made from polyurethane or PVC and can look very similar to real leather They are also more affordable than genuine leather belts and come in a wide range of colors and textures However, faux leather belts may not be as durable or long-lasting as real leather, so they may need to be replaced more often.
